Designed as an open case, 

 

crafted with refined elegance, 

 

the CASE is fully performed in 18K yellow gold, 

 

measuring 50mm, 

 

featuring an artfully embossed in foliate motif edges & 

 

elaborate engine turned case back 



 

The case is stamped 18 & bearing a London hallmark on inside & 

 

a letter date - 1827.




 

Bow & crown are both beautifully detailed in floral motif & 

 

bearing a 18 stamp & hallmark 






 

DIAL is in beautiful condition, 

 

Crafted in 18K solid gold,

 

adorned with champagne coloured Roman numerals 

 

& original spade hands, 

 

with winding aperture at 1 o'clock 






 

Fusee MOVEMENT is signed ”John Pace Bury” & numbered 

 

It’s hand engraved & features diamond set escapement, 

 

running strong & accurate 




 

Total item’s weight: 69gr.
